Q: Is 560,164 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 560,164 is a composite number.

Why is 560,164 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 560,164 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 11 22 29 44 58 116 319 439 638 878 1,276 1,756 4,829 9,658 12,731 19,316 25,462 50,924 140,041 280,082 and 560,164, with no remainder.

Since 560,164 cannot be divided by just 1 and 560,164, it is a composite number.
